## Onboarding: Flaky Integration Tests — Tollbridge Payments

For the weekly sync: the Tollbridge payments service has ~6 flaky integration tests, all in the settlement suite. Root cause is a shared sandbox ledger that isn't reset between runs. Workaround: retag with `@serial` until the fixture rewrite lands. Don't mute them — they've caught two real race conditions. New folks: the sandbox vault needs unlocking on first run, using the recovery passphrase provided below.

vault phrase of fawip-kawef = istix-frador

## Changed defaults

Heads up: the Ledgerline tax-rate lookup cache now defaults to a 15-minute TTL instead of 24 hours. Turns out rates in the Veldt County sandbox were going stale mid-demo, which was embarrassing. Eviction is now LRU rather than FIFO, and the cache warms on boot. If you're reviewing, check that nothing hardcodes the old TTL. The new defaults land as follows.

deployment values, bajop-taweg:
holwyn:
  log_level: debug
  metrics_host: metrics.holwyn.zemvarsys.internal
  pool_size: 32

Subject: Revised commission scheme — heads up

Team, we're rolling out the updated sales-commission structure for Lanterbrook next quarter. Short version: higher rates on multi-year deals, lower on one-off renewals. Meridale pilot showed a solid lift in contract length. Full mechanics go out Friday. The strategic reasoning behind the shift is set out below.

management briefing: Druiusax Freight is in early talks to buy Eliionox Systems for about $26.5 million. The Quenius launch date is July 1, and nothing goes to the press before then.

Action item from the Harvestline gateway outage: the ingest buffer grew unbounded when combines uploaded backlogged telemetry after the cell outage. Reviewer should confirm the new bounded queue drops oldest-first and that backpressure kicks in before memory pressure, not after. Flag any constant that differs from what load testing validated. The agreed values are below.

tuning table, kawep-tawif:
CAPS = {
    "olidor": 80,
    "belion": 7,
    "quenys": 225,
    "druox": 839,
    "fraath": 482,
}